05 GMC 1500 Sierra 2WD, CrewcabI just purchased the truck with 92k miles and it had what appeared to be the factory shocks (blue) on all four corners. I don't know how the truck felt from the factory, but the ride was terrible over rough patches of roadway and train tracks when I bought it. The truck also had a very "tippy" feel going into and coming out of turns.The bilstein 4600s (replaced front and rear) greatly improved the ride over rough roadways and made cornering much more stable. It still drives like a truck (over-sprung in rear, under in front), but the ride is much improved.Install tip: If the top stud/nut on the old shock is rusted and giving you problems get your angle grinder out. I fought trying to hold the stud while loosening the nut for 20 minutes, but it took a tremendous amount of force to get one turn and I had a lot of threads to go. I cut the stud with a grinder in 2 minutes.
